Friday Night Waltz has mostly waltzes in the dances and classes, along with polka, tango, swing, and salsa. People come from all over the Bay Area. People are friendly, The atmosphere is warm and welcoming. Partners are not needed. We rotate rapidly in classes. Casual comfortable attire. All ages. 3. Beginning Rotary and Reverse (Viennese) Waltz class
 
Richard Powers teaches a special class from 7:15pm to 9, with Emily Saletan.
 
Yes, learn both waltzes, in less than two hours. This is an ideal way to ramp up your waltzing for Friday Night Waltz. Rotary Waltz is the original waltz, also known as the Natural Turn Waltz, and is the most widely known waltz in the world. Then we move on to the left-turn Reverse Waltz, sometimes called the Viennese Waltz (although both are danced in Vienna). Plus the new "Reverse That" mixer that includes both waltzes!
 
If you already waltz, come for dozens of pointers to make your waltzing even better, and especially to help guide beginners through their first steps!
If you're a beginner, please arrive at 7:15pm sharp for the fundamentals. Richard has never taught both of these at FNW. Don't miss this class!

For those who don't know about Richard Powers, he is one of the world's foremost experts in social dance. He has taught dance in Paris, London, Rome, Venice, Prague, Vienna, Geneva, Seville, Edinburgh, Krakow, St. Petersburg, Moscow, Tokyo and Kyoto, including 29 workshops in France (teaching in French), 28 in Japan (teaching in Japanese), and 22 in Russia (not teaching in Russian). Richard is currently the full-time social dance instructor at Stanford University.

Peggy is teaching Kerry sets.7:15-8:00 and 8:00 to 9:00

Peggy is teaching Kerry Sets, a class she truly enjoys teaching. Kerry sets have been danced at Friday Night Waltz for many years. It is a fun thrilling choreographed set dance very popular with long time Friday Night Waltz dancers.

peggy headshot

Peggy is the founder of Santa Cruz Waltz & Swing, and has taught Waltz, Swing and Ballroom dancing since 2010 in Santa Cruz and in India, Uganda, China Korea and Japan.

She the first graduate of Palomar Ballroom's DVIDA Certified Teacher Training program

Peggy first learned Swing dancing at Avenues Ballroom San Francisco, while undergrad at SFSU. She works with international students at UC Santa Cruz, and Rotary Water projects in Uganda. She and husband Dr. Bob raised 4 great children in Santa Cruz. Peggy is currently an MFA graduate student at SJSU.

The Summer Waltz Intensive is a 4 week series of classes which teach basic rotary waltz in the first hour, and advanced steps like Pivots,Role Reversal, intense rapid instruction on frame, balance, timing, hand hold; and Redowa.

Last year over 25 unusual and unique ice creams from the favorite boutique ice creameries. mexican chocolate, bukko, halo halo, blueberry, elderberry,duce de leche, thai tea, french custard vanilla, new york cherry and many many more.
